The Board has overall responsibility for the management of BIRS and will do or cause to be done all acts necessary, appropriate or incidental to fulfill the objectives of the Corporation, and to comply with the reporting requirements contained in all agreements. In particular, the Board will have the following duties:

(A) In respect of the overall BIRS Program:

  1. Oversee the responsibilities and the selection of the BIRS Scientific Advisory Board, and Director;
  2. Establish, facilitate and promote the communication of information and knowledge related to the progress of the BIRS research;
  3. Facilitate the dissemination of research results that may be of interest for innovation;
  4. Update or amend the BIRS Research plan at intervals determined by the Board, based upon the recommendation of the Scientific Program Committee;
  5. Create appropriate committees of the Board to assist it in ways it deems desirable in the execution of its responsibilities.

(B) In respect of the requirements of the Funding Agencies:

  1. Oversee all financial aspects of the BIRS organization;
  2. Report to their Councils, as defined in the BIRS Agreement, in each annual report progress in meeting the objectives;
  3. Submit to their Councils, as part of the annual report, a financial report for each fiscal year.

The membership of the BIRS Board of Directors should reflect the mandate of the station and its stakeholders. In particular, the Board will ensure adequate representation from Canada (3 representatives), the US (3 representatives), Mexico (3 representatives), as well as the province of Alberta (1 representative). In addition, the Board will include besides the BIRS director, the directors of its four founding institutions, namely PIMS, MITACS, MSRI and IM-UNAM.
